The Patient Care Technician Trainee (PCT Trainee) will be in training to learn how to provide direct patient care under the supervision of the Registered Nurse. The PCT Trainee will learn how to perform the hemodialysis treatment according to Satellite and the local center's policies and procedures. The care that will be taught will include taking and monitoring patient vital signs, performing blood tests, documenting appropriate patient information, preparing and monitoring dialysis equipment, and cleaning equipment.

The mission of the Caregiver (Memory Care Professional) is to improve quality of life for Tender Rose clients and their families. The Caregiver (MCP) will provide non-medical companionship care for clients living with Alzheimer’s and other forms of dementia. Our caregivers (MCPs) deliver person-centered, activity-based care focused around luxury-brand customer service to improve the mood and quality of life for their clients, families and other caregivers.Β
